<h2>The Excitement of the Unexpected</h2>
<p>One of the primary reasons people are drawn to live sports is the unpredictability they offer. Unlike movies or scripted television shows, live sports can change in an instant. A team trailing by several points can pull off an upset, a last-minute goal can reshape the outcome, and individual performances can transcend expectations.</p>
<ul>
<li><strong>Surprise Factor:</strong> Each game unfolds in real time, keeping fans on the edge of their seats.</li>
<li><strong>Inspiring Comebacks:</strong> Stories of teams rallying against the odds create narratives that inspire and captivate.</li>
<li><strong>Heroic Moments:</strong> Athletes have the chance to become legends with a single play, echoing in history.</li>
</ul>
<h2>The Sense of Community</h2>
<p>Sports have a unique ability to bring people together. Families, friends, and even strangers unite under a common cause: their love for a team. The collective energy in a stadium provides an exhilarating experience that is hard to replicate.</p>
<ul>
<li><strong>Camaraderie:</strong> Cheering for the same team fosters friendships and strengthens bonds.</li>
<li><strong>Shared Emotions:</strong> Experiencing highs and lows together deepens connections among fans.</li>
<li><strong>Local Identity:</strong> Teams often represent their cities, giving fans pride and a sense of belonging.</li>
</ul>

<h2>The Unifying Force of Rivalries</h2>
<p>Rivalries in sports generate compelling narratives that keep fans engaged. The tension between competing teams leads to unforgettable moments that can be discussed for years. These rivalries elevate the stakes of each game, transforming them into dramatic encounters that hold audiences captive.</p>
<ul>
<li><strong>Historic Matchups:</strong> Age-old rivalries often develop their own unique lore and traditions.</li>
<li><strong>Intense Emotions:</strong> Rivalry games provoke passionate responses, heightening the excitement for spectators.</li>
<li><strong>Community Fed Spirit:</strong> Rivalries strengthen local pride and can motivate communities.</li>
</ul>
